Key Applications of Arachis Oil

🌿 Food & Culinary Uses

  • Deep frying and high-temperature cooking

  • Salad dressings and processed foods

  • Used in commercial kitchens and food factories

💊 Pharmaceutical Sector

  • Used as a base in injectable preparations and ointments

  • Carrier oil in therapeutic formulations

💄 Cosmetic & Skincare Industry

  • Moisturizing agent in creams, serums, and lotions

  • Found in hair oils, baby oils, and massage oils

🛢 Industrial & Technical Applications

  • Employed in making biodiesel, lubricants, and surfactants

  • Acts as a corrosion inhibitor in metal tools


How to Choose the Best Arachis Oil Bulk Supplier

Look for Certifications

Reputable suppliers provide:

  • FSSAI (India)

  • ISO 22000 / HACCP

  • USDA Organic or EU Organic

  • Halal or Kosher certifications (on demand)

Check Sourcing and Processing

A good supplier will be transparent about:

  • Peanut crop origin (India, USA, China, etc.)

  • Processing methods (cold-pressed, expeller-pressed, refined)

  • Filtration and de-odorizing stages (for food-grade oil)

Flexible MOQ & Packaging

Some suppliers cater to startups with low MOQs (Minimum Order Quantities), while others focus on container loads. Common bulk packaging includes:

  • HDPE drums (200L)

  • Steel barrels

  • IBC tanks (1000L)

  • Flexitanks for 20-foot containers

Delivery & Lead Times

Ensure suppliers offer fast turnaround times, proper export documentation, and safe logistics partnerships for both domestic and international shipments.

Steps to Import Arachis Oil in Bulk

  1. Identify certified suppliers through directories or trade portals.

  2. Request samples and verify technical specs (acid value, peroxide value, color, etc.).

  3. Negotiate contract terms: Price per liter, incoterms (FOB, CIF), lead time, and MOQ.

  4. Finalize logistics: Choose between sea freight in containers or air freight for smaller batches.

  5. Check customs clearance rules in your country regarding edible and cosmetic oils.

Q2. Is refined peanut oil safe for those with peanut allergies?

A: Highly refined peanut oil typically has the allergenic proteins removed and is often considered safe. However, cold-pressed or unrefined versions may not be safe for allergy-prone individuals. Always consult a healthcare professional.

Q3. Can I get organic peanut oil in bulk?

A: Yes. Many suppliers, especially from India and the USA, provide USDA or EU-certified organic Arachis oil upon request.

Q4. What is the usual shelf life of bulk Arachis oil?

A: Refined peanut oil lasts about 12–18 months, while cold-pressed oil should be used within 6–12 months. Always store in a cool, dry place away from sunlight.

Q6. How do I verify the quality before buying?

A: Request a Certificate of Analysis (COA), Material Safety Data Sheet (MSDS), and third-party lab test results before confirming your order.
